What Can Children receiving a Cochlear Implant be expected to Achieve?

A30. Since children are better able to utilize new information than adults, they can also be expected to benefit more from a cochlear implant. A very limited hearing can have a considerable influence on a child’s ability to learn to talk and on overall development. The speech of most children with cochlear implants is of better quality and more intelligible than their peers using acoustic hearing aids.
